What is EFMP Medication Authorization

The Navy EFMP Respite Care Medication Authorization is a medical consent form used by parents and medical providers to authorize a respite care provider to administer specific medications to a child.

What is the Navy EFMP Respite Care Medication Authorization?

The Navy EFMP Respite Care Medication Authorization is a vital form designed to empower parents and guardians with the ability to authorize respite care providers to administer necessary medications to their children. This form is essential within the context of the Navy's Exceptional Family Member Program (EFMP), which supports military families with special needs. For families navigating care options, this authorization ensures that children receive appropriate medical support while providing peace of mind for parents.

Key Features of the Navy EFMP Respite Care Medication Authorization

  • Details regarding medication name, dosage, and administration times.
  • Required signatures from both the parent and a medical provider, offering layers of authorization.
  • Specific sections dedicated to documenting potential side effects and any other relevant medical information.
  • Clear guidance to ensure compliance with military healthcare standards.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them

  • Missing signatures from the parent or medical provider.
  • Incomplete medication details or incorrect dosages, which can lead to safety issues.
  • Not reviewing the form before submission, resulting in delays.
  • Failing to include required side effect information that could be crucial for caregivers.
